Syndicated programs from CHUM Limited had also been seen on these stations until October 2006, when CBC Television expanded to a 24-hour schedule and the GWTV stations accordingly dropped all syndicated shows from their schedules to accommodate the new CBC schedule. This arrangement was used by CKPG until August 31, 2008, when it switched affiliations to E!. Beginning September 1, 2009, CKPG switched affiliations to Citytv after the E! system ceased operations. On February 22, 2016, CFTK and CJDC disaffiliated from CBC and became CTV 2 owned and operated stations.
